Joe Winters founded Pave the Path on February 23, 2017. It all started in 2010 when Joe Winters Jr. met a man by the name of Bryan Levrets who is a Younglife leader. Younglife is a group of leaders going to where kids are, winning the right to be heard and sharing the gospel. That is exactly what Bryan did from the day that he walked into Joe's life. It was Bryan Levrets who introduced Joe Winters Jr. to life beyond the small community he grew up in with the word of God, club, missionary trips to camp in Colorado and more. Due to Joe losing his mother at a young age, in 2011 when Joe graduated high school because of his living conditions, he didn’t know how he would afford college, living, or transportation to college. In this critical moment of his life Bryan helped him with the steps, discipline, tools, and accountability to enroll in college and obtain a degree. Pave the Path is a group of college students and community leaders who are adamant about being a resource for all kids and their future.
